import heapq
from typing import List
# Definition for singly-linked list.
class ListNode:
def __init__(self, x):
self.val = x
self.next = None
class Solution:
def mergeKLists(self, lists: List[ListNode]) -> ListNode:
root = result = ListNode(None)
heap = []
# 각 연결 리스트의 루트를 힙에 저장
for i in range(len(lists)):
if lists[i]:
heapq.heappush(heap, (lists[i].val, i, lists[i]))
# 힙 추출 이후 다음 노드는 다시 저장
while heap:
node = heapq.heappop(heap)
idx = node[1]
result.next = node[2]
result = result.next
if result.next:
heapq.heappush(heap, (result.next.val, idx, result.next))
return root.next
